Yes, you can dethatch your lawn yourself in Sawyerville using a rented dethatching machine or a thatch rake. However, it's important to understand the proper techniques and timing to avoid damaging your lawn. When using a dethatching machine, ensure that the blades are set to the appropriate depth to remove thatch without harming the grass roots. It’s essential to dethatch when the grass is actively growing, as this helps it recover more quickly. If you're unsure about the process or your lawn's specific needs, consulting with a professional lawn care service can provide guidance and ensure optimal results.
The frequency of dethatching your lawn in Sawyerville largely depends on the type of grass, lawn care practices, and the overall health of your lawn. Generally, lawns with a thick layer of thatch may need dethatching every one to three years. Cool-season grasses tend to develop thatch more quickly, so more frequent dethatching may be necessary compared to warm-season grasses. It's essential to monitor your lawn regularly; if you notice signs of poor drainage or unhealthy grass despite regular care, it may be time to dethatch. Dethatching your lawn in Sawyerville offers numerous benefits that contribute to a healthier and more resilient lawn. By removing excess thatch, you improve air circulation and allow water and nutrients to penetrate the soil more effectively, promoting stronger root growth. This process can enhance the overall health of the grass, making it more resistant to pests and diseases. Dethatching also encourages a denser lawn, reducing the likelihood of weeds taking over. Additionally, after dethatching, overseeding can be more effective, as seeds have better soil contact, leading to improved germination. Lawn dethatching is the process of removing excess thatch, a layer of dead grass, roots, and organic debris that accumulates on the soil surface. In Sawyerville, where the climate can contribute to rapid grass growth, dethatching may be necessary to maintain a healthy lawn. Thatch can restrict water and nutrient absorption, leading to poor grass health and increased vulnerability to pests and diseases. By dethatching, homeowners can promote better air circulation, improve soil contact for the grass roots, and encourage healthy growth. Regular dethatching is especially important for lawns with a high buildup of thatch, ensuring that your grass remains vibrant and resilient.
The best time to dethatch your lawn in Sawyerville typically falls during the growing season, specifically in the early spring or early fall. Early spring is ideal as the grass begins to green up and recover from winter dormancy, allowing it to quickly fill in any bare spots left after dethatching. Conversely, early fall offers cooler temperatures and ample moisture, which can help the lawn recover from the dethatching process. It's advisable to avoid dethatching during extreme heat or drought conditions, as this can stress the grass and hinder recovery.
